Output 5efe584d356ffc98d52c81f5fd1831920d2aa8875eb74633ff47e79fa78d0a95:26

value
28974
script pubkey
OP_0 OP_PUSHBYTES_20 5d64504ae0b59c8bd1e9a52966a8c46e2bb61949
address
bc1qt4j9qjhqkkwgh50f555kd2xydc4mvx2feh927e
transaction
5efe584d356ffc98d52c81f5fd1831920d2aa8875eb74633ff47e79fa78d0a95
spent
true